Output c51fa07c48ab08d514b3447c32c8d6af72201b57f087df47655bf3b586733722:2

value
2691
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f6c4b31a776df528c3627c6ffe7069831646c83c97487f41f47605ce4ff7989a
address
bc1p7mztxxnhdh6j3smz03hluurfsvtydjpujay87s05wczuunlhnzdqkcvex4
transaction
c51fa07c48ab08d514b3447c32c8d6af72201b57f087df47655bf3b586733722
confirmations
124903
spent
true